Ministers count cost of Paddy’s Day trips

FOREIGN Affairs Minister Dermot Ahern’s trip to Dallas and Washington for the St Patrick’s Day celebrations cost €51,000, according to details released to the Oireachtas yesterday.

And the eight-day trip to New Zealand by Minister for Community, Rural and Gaeltacht Affairs Eamon Ó Cuiv cost €36,000 to date.

The information revealing the costs of the annual St Patrick’s Day exodus by ministers was obtained by Fine Gael’s spokesperson on foreign affairs Bernard Allen in response to parliamentary questions.
